Little Orchards
  • Tel: 01707 393925 / 01707393925
Profile
Little Orchards in Welwyn Garden City is a greengrocer. They offer fruit, potatoes, carrots, lettuce, fresh vegetables, apples, pears, grapes and veg. Little Orchards greengrocer has its address at 37 Cole Green La.
Map
Google Map of Little Orchards address:37 Cole Green La,Welwyn Garden City,United Kingdom.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.